Phoxco would like to automate its calligraphy operation. The equipment will cost $150,000 plus freight, installation, and testing costs of $5,500. The expected life of the project is 8 years, with annual cost savings of $20,000. The minimum rate of return is 12% and estimated terminal value is $3,000. Ignore income taxes. The profitability index of the project is:
